Hence, let me give you one practical example: lengthening your spine. The spine is usually what people focus on first when they want to grow taller because it oftentimes shows progress very quickly. Because of gravity, your spine is compressed during the day. While you are sleeping, your spinal column has time to relax and decompress, thus increasing your height when you wake up the next day. That's also the reason why you are taller in the morning. Exercises in the form of stretches, yoga and swimming can have similar effects.
